Comparison
Ames vs Sioux City
Sioux City has the lower salary-needed estimate, while Sioux City has the lower starter rent. Differences are shown as Sioux City minus Ames.
| Metric | Ames | Sioux City | Difference | Advantage | Why |
|---|
| Median rent | $924 | $819 | -$105 | Sioux City | Sioux City has the lower median rent. |
| Home price | $197,800 | $174,800 | -$23,000 | Sioux City | Sioux City has the lower home price. |
| Utilities | $174/mo | $186/mo | +$12/mo | Ames | Ames has the lower utilities. |
| Groceries index | 97 | 100 | +3 | Ames | Ames has the lower groceries index. |
| Salary needed | $46,800 | $42,640 | -$4,160 | Sioux City | Sioux City has the lower salary needed. |
| Move score | 84/100 | 81/100 | -3 | Ames | Ames has the higher move score. |
